Spécifier la vitesse de la carte Ethernet (Link Speed)
Cet article a été publié par aster
le 07-09-08 à 16:25 dans la catégorie Trucs - Astuces
Tags :
- Libre
- Tutoriel
J'ai récemment eu quelques déboires avec ma connexion internet en résidence à Grenoble. Je pensais qu'il était inutile de raconter mes aventures, mais à peine une semaine après, quelqu'un avait utilisé la petite bidouille qui m'avait sauvé.
Mon problème avait été de changer une propriété de ma connexion qui, sous windows, se trouvait cachée dans les propriétés de la carte réseau. La manipulation consistait à passer la carte en 10 M Full, donc 10 mégas de débit et full duplex. Sous Linux, ... ? Je ne savais pas où trouver l'option, finalement la commande ethtool me sauva la vie !
- sudo ethtool -s eth0 speed 10 duplex full autoneg off
Néanmoins, sachant que cette commande peut limiter la qualité du réseau quand elle n'est pas nécessaire, j'ai préféré me faire un petit script pour la lancer au démarrage uniquement quand j'en ai besoin. Les manipulations sont simples :
- Créer un répertoire bin dans votre dossier personnel, il est important que votre répertoire se nomme bin (il est inclu dans votre path,l'opération est visible dans votre fichier .profile) ;
- Dans ce répertoire, créer un fichier scriptconnexion ;
- Copiez-y la commande à lancer lors de l'appel ici : sudo ethtool -s eth0 speed 10 duplex full autoneg off
- Notez que la présence du sudo est discutable ;
- Dans Nautilus, votre explorateur de fichier préféré allez dans le répertoire bin, faites un clic droit pour accéder aux propriétés de votre script ;
- Dans la rubrique permission, cochez la case : Autoriser l'exécution du fichier comme un programme.
- Ouvrez un terminal (Applications/Accessoires/Terminal) ;
- Tapez scriptconnexion
- Entrez votre mot de passe.
Rendons à César ce qui appartiens à César : forum Ubuntu-fr.
Commentaires
Merci pour cette astuce. Jusqu'à présent, quand je voulais modifier la configuration de ma carte réseau, je repassais toujours sous windows...
Je suis content de pouvoir maintenant le faire sous Linux :)